R: Could not install packages due to an OSError: [
时间: 2024-03-10 08:42:36 浏览: 145
怎么调出Packages来使用?-统计软件和R语言-完全原创
R是一种用于统计分析和数据可视化的程语言。在R中,可以使用各种包来扩展其功能。然而,有时在安装R包时可能会遇到一些问题,比如OSError。
OSError是指操作系统错误,可能是由于权限问题、文件损坏或其他系统相关问题导致的。当你在安装R包时遇到OSError时,可能需要采取以下措施来解决问题:
1. 检查权限:确保你有足够的权限来安装包。如果你是在管理员模式下运行R,可以尝试以管理员身份运行R并重新安装包。
2. 检查网络连接:如果你的计算机无法连接到互联网,可能无法下载和安装包。确保你的网络连接正常,并尝试重新安装包。
3. 检查包源:有时候,包源可能会出现问题。你可以尝试更改包源,使用其他可靠的镜像源来安装包。
4. 更新R版本:如果你使用的是较旧的R版本,可能会遇到与操作系统不兼容的问题。尝试更新R版本并重新安装包。
5. 手动安装:如果以上方法都无效,你可以尝试手动下载包的源代码,并使用R的install.packages()函数进行手动安装。
希望以上方法能帮助你解决OSError导致无法安装R包的问题。
阅读全文